uniapp中如何将base64码转成图片
时间: 2023-09-24 20:06:30 浏览: 557
在uniapp中,可以通过以下步骤将base64编码转换为图片:
- 使用uniapp内置的组件
<image>
来显示图片。 - 在
<image>
标签中使用src
属性,将base64编码作为值传递给它。 - 在
<image>
标签中添加mode="aspectFit"
属性以确保图片不会被拉伸或压缩。
例如,以下是将base64编码转换为图片的示例代码:
<template>
<div>
<image :src="imageSrc" mode="aspectFit"></image>
</div>
</template>
<script>
export default {
data() {
return {
imageSrc: '' // base64编码将在此处设置
}
},
methods: {
convertBase64ToImage() {
// 将base64编码转换为图片
// 这里略过,假设已经得到了base64编码
let base64 = 'data:image/png;base64,iVBORw0KG...' // 示例base64编码
this.imageSrc = base64 // 将base64编码设置为imageSrc
}
},
mounted() {
this.convertBase64ToImage()
}
}
</script>
在上面的示例中,convertBase64ToImage()
方法用于将base64编码转换为图片,并将其设置为imageSrc
变量的值。<image>
标签中的src
属性使用imageSrc
变量作为值来显示图片。注意,这里的imageSrc
变量是一个data属性,需要使用Vue的语法进行绑定。
相关推荐
















